Woman chases after man who snatched her purse only to then have her jewelry stolen

A Hamilton woman was robbed twice of her purse and jewelry when she chased the suspect from her house, according to a police report.

A resident told police a man grabbed her purse and ran out her home’s front door when she she asked him to leave the Shuler Avenue residence on June 8, according to the report.

The woman chase after the man, and when she caught up with him, he grabbed a necklace and an earring off her body, according to the police report.

The woman said she was then shoved to the ground by the suspect who got away with $1,000 and jewelry, according to the report.

Police have made no arrests.
